Designer Julius Tarng shares insights on approaching work with an engineering mindset. Discusses deep background in prototyping, collaboration at Linear, and why design engineering is a missed opportunity. Explores evolution of design tools, challenges of fulfilling both design and engineering roles, collaboration between engineer and designer, and leveraging AI in the tech industry.
Read more
AI Summary
Highlights
AI Chapters
Episode notes
auto_awesome
Podcast summary created with Snipd AI
Quick takeaways
Creating high-fidelity prototypes aids in effective communication and decision-making.
Joining startups allows for skill expansion and cross-disciplinary work.
Balancing design creativity with engineering problem-solving leads to impactful product development.
Deep dives
Benefits of High-Fidelity Prototyping in Design
Creating high-fidelity prototypes that closely resemble the final product holds immense value for designers as it enables them to present concepts indistinguishable from the actual implementation. This approach allows for effective communication, gaining valuable feedback, and showcasing precise solutions, which can be instrumental in decision-making processes within companies.
Transitioning from Design to Engineering in Startup Environments
In the context of shifting roles from design to engineering, joining startups offers a conducive environment for individuals to expand their skill sets. Startups often present opportunities to play diverse roles and engage in cross-disciplinary work, fostering a culture of creativity and innovation. By integrating design and engineering functions, individuals can contribute significantly to product development and iterate rapidly to achieve desired outcomes.
Bridging Design and Engineering Mindsets for Holistic Product Development
Embracing the mindset of both design and engineering is essential for individuals aspiring to excel in product development. The ability to dream creatively while also possessing problem-solving skills akin to an engineer allows for a comprehensive approach to building software products. Understanding the balance between visionary design and practical implementation can lead to impactful contributions and effective collaboration within multidisciplinary teams.
The Importance of Design Engineering Integration
Understanding the marriage of design and engineering is crucial in creating high-quality software. The podcast highlights the significance of designers having technical insights and empathy to enhance the end-user experience. By blending design and engineering, professionals can consider all aspects of a product, such as edge cases and interactions, leading to well-thought-out solutions. The narrative emphasizes the need for designers to appreciate the essence of software creation and not just focus on surface-level visual design elements.
Adapting to Industry Trends and AI Integration in Design
As the industry evolves, embracing AI integration and advancing design engineering practices become pivotal skills. The episode stresses the importance of designers being AI-native and understanding AI concepts to shape models effectively. By delving into AI and broadening skill sets, designers can stay at the forefront of technology advancements and contribute meaningfully to AI-driven innovations. Embracing interdisciplinary knowledge and adapting to industry trends are highlighted as key factors for designers to enhance their craft and stay relevant in a rapidly changing landscape.
He started the design tools team at Facebook where he made a massive impact on products like Origami.
He then freelanced as a design engineer for companies like Felt, Anthropic, and even prototyped some of the early AI features for the Arc browser.
Now he’s in his first-ever engineering role at Linear.
So this conversation is a deep dive into what it looks like for designers to approach their work with an engineering mindset. We talk about Julius’s deep background in prototyping, how he collaborates with designers at Linear. And we also get into why the current state of design engineering is a missed opportunity.
If you’re looking to grow as a software designer then you’ll love this episode.